排序
Redis版本在哪里看
Redis 版本可通過 redis-cli 命令行工具的 INFO server 子命令查看,redis_version 字段即為版本信息。INFO 命令可返回服務器各種信息,包括內存、連接數、持久化配置等。了解版本號有助于選擇...
一起來聊聊如何使用Redis實現分布式鎖
本篇文章給大家?guī)砹岁P于redis中的相關知識,其中主要介紹了分布式鎖的相關問題,我們通常說的線程調用加鎖和釋放鎖的操作,實際上,一個線程調用加鎖操作,其實就是檢查鎖變量值是否為0,希望...
Laravel進階學習之基于reset實現分布式事務
下面由laravel教程欄目帶大家推薦介紹關于llaravel怎么基于reset機制實現分布式事務,希望對大家有所幫助! 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...
MongoDB主鍵選擇:ObjectId與UUID,哪個更適合我的應用?
MongoDB 主鍵策略:ObjectId還是UUID? 高效的MongoDB數據庫應用離不開正確的主鍵選擇。主鍵用于唯一標識每個文檔,直接影響數據檢索效率。ObjectId和UUID是兩種常見選擇,本文將分析其優(yōu)劣,幫...
Linux Golang日志如何優(yōu)化性能
本文探討在Linux系統中如何優(yōu)化Golang應用的日志性能。 高效的日志處理對于應用的穩(wěn)定性和可維護性至關重要。 高效日志庫的選擇 選擇合適的日志庫是提升性能的關鍵。 推薦使用高性能庫,例如zap...
Java中如何實現事件監(jiān)聽 掌握觀察者模式
java中實現事件監(jiān)聽的核心是觀察者模式,具體步驟包括:1.定義事件類封裝事件信息;2.定義監(jiān)聽器接口聲明響應方法;3.定義事件源維護監(jiān)聽器列表并觸發(fā)通知;4.實現具體監(jiān)聽器處理事件;5.通過注...
Docker不穩(wěn)定原因分析及解決方法
隨著云計算及devops的發(fā)展,容器化技術越來越受到廣泛的關注。docker作為目前最流行的容器化技術,已被廣泛應用于企業(yè)的應用開發(fā)和部署中。然而,許多企業(yè)在使用docker過程中,經常會遇到容器不...
分布式系統中,如何選擇數據一致性策略并應用于不同業(yè)務場景?
分布式系統數據一致性:AP模式下的最終一致性 在構建分布式系統時,維護數據一致性是一項重大挑戰(zhàn)。雖然分布式事務能夠保證數據一致性,但其高昂的性能成本和復雜性常常促使開發(fā)者在CAP理論和BA...
Linux系統中Swagger如何優(yōu)化響應時間
提升Linux系統中Swagger API響應速度,關鍵在于多方面策略的綜合運用。以下方法能有效優(yōu)化Swagger性能: 一、硬件資源升級 服務器配置增強: 升級服務器硬件,例如增加內存容量、使用更高速的CPU...
Python微服務架構 Python分布式系統設計原則
微服務劃分應基于業(yè)務邊界而非技術層次,保持單一職責并提前規(guī)劃數據歸屬;通信方式根據場景選擇rest、grpc或消息隊列;系統設計需處理一致性、容錯與監(jiān)控;工具鏈如fastapi、celery、docker、c...